Paris Marathon

When: 7th April 2024
Where: Arc de Triomphe, Paris 75008

One of the biggest marathons in the world and perfectly combines a personal challenge with the chance to discover one of the world’s greatest cities.

Leeds Half Marathon

When: 12th May 2024
Where: Leeds LS1 2QS

The Leeds Half Marathon is Yorkshire’s biggest and probably loudest event of its kind. The much-loved run raises hundreds of thousands of pounds for charity and often attracts more than 7,500 runners.

Leeds Marathon

When: 12th May 2024
Where: Leeds LS1 2QS

The Rob Burrow Leeds Marathon will see 7,777 participants take on a brand new route through Leeds taking in some of Leeds’ most scenic countryside and outer suburbs. 

Hackney Half

When: 19th May 2024
Where: Homerton Rd, London E9 5PF

Hackney Moves is the highlight of London’s running calendar. This is an unforgettable weekend of movement, sport and entertainment.

Leeds 10k

When: 23rd June 2024
Where: The Parkinson Building, Woodhouse,  LS2 9HB

The Asda Foundation Leeds 10k captures the can-do, inspirational spirit of its founder. Throughout the route that takes in many of the city’s historic landmarks, crowds come out in force. 

ASICS London 10k

When: 14th July 2024
Where: 101 Piccadilly, W1J 7JT

Dash past iconic central London sights Big Ben, the London Eye and the River Thames in a 10K race to remember on Sunday 14th July 2024.

Robin Hood Half Marathon

When: 29th Sept 2024
Where: Nottingham

A picturesque route taking you along Victoria Embankment, River Trent, Nottingham Castle, Robin Hood statue, The Park and Wollaton Park. Finishing on Victoria Embankment Recreation ground next to the River Trent.

Amsterdam Marathon

When: 20th Oct 2024
Where: Olympic Stadium

Join over 47,000 runners from over 140 countries for this unique city marathon! The event begins and finishes in the Olympic Stadium and provides a scenic course that is flat and fast-paced.

Royal Parks Half Marathon

When: 13th October 2024 
Where: Hyde Park – Kensington Gardens.

The stunning 13.1-mile route takes in many of the capital’s world-famous landmarks on closed roads, and four of London’s eight Royal Parks – Hyde Park, The Green Park, St James’s Park and Kensington Gardens

Manchester Half Marathon

When: 13th October 2024
Where: Old Trafford

This inaugural half marathon sees runners take on generous, closed roads across the towns of Old Trafford, Stretford & Brooklands.
